Output d60fcc872cdbbde589e0d4f297c4868a36da02bd8a78e8a3d3649ff017f5c6ce:0

value
669869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faccfa1bdf86168d8b4d34486bacc39ac05403 OP_EQUAL
address
3HNMvHSbjK1qDqDpJApnCYw3b9jm1uJ2Eo
transaction
d60fcc872cdbbde589e0d4f297c4868a36da02bd8a78e8a3d3649ff017f5c6ce
spent
true